Product Description
The ABB TP858 3BSE018138R1, available for detailed review here, is a high-performance touch panel operator terminal designed for the demanding environments of industrial automation. This terminal serves as the primary human-machine interface (HMI) for ABB’s flagship AC 800M series of programmable logic controllers, forming a critical part of the System 800xA or Compact Product Suite control architecture. The core purpose of the ABB TP858 is to provide operators with intuitive visualization, control, and diagnostic capabilities for complex industrial processes. Engineered for reliability and clarity, the ABB TP858 3BSE018138R1 facilitates efficient monitoring and interaction, making it a central component in modern control rooms and field operator stations. Its design ensures seamless integration and robust performance, which is why the ABB TP858 is a preferred choice for large-scale industrial applications.
Product Parameters
-
Manufacturer: ABB
-
Part Number: 3BSE018138R1
-
Model Name: TP858
-
Display: 15-inch high-brightness TFT LCD with LED backlight.
-
Touch Technology: Projected Capacitive (PCAP) multi-touch screen.
-
Resolution: 1024 x 768 (XGA).
-
Processor: High-performance Intel Atom.
-
Memory: Standard DDR3 RAM and SSD storage (size varies by configuration).
-
Communication Interfaces: Integrated Ethernet, USB ports, and support for various fieldbus protocols via the connected controller.
-
Protection Rating: Typically front panel IP65/NEMA 4 for dust and water jet protection.
-
Operating Temperature: 0°C to +50°C.
-
Certifications: CE, UL, ATEX, and IECEx for use in hazardous areas (specific models).

Comparisons with Competing Products
Compared to standard HMI panels from competitors like Siemens (SIMATIC HMI) or Rockwell Automation (PanelView Plus), the ABB TP858 3BSE018138R1 has distinct positioning:
-
System-Centric vs. Standalone: It is optimized as a dedicated client for the ABB AC 800M ecosystem, offering deeper integration and system-wide functionality than a generic HMI connected via a driver. Competitors’ panels are often more agnostic.
-
Performance for High-End DCS: It is designed for large, distributed control system (DCS) applications, whereas many competing HMIs are scaled for PLC-level machine control. A closer competitor would be Emerson’s DeltaV Live stations or Siemens’ PCS 7 panels.
-
Hazardous Area Certification: Often available with intrinsic safety certifications for Zone 1/Division 1, which is a more specialized offering than standard industrial HMIs.
Selection Suggestions and Precautions
-
Verify System Compatibility: Confirm that your engineering station is running a compatible version of Control Builder M or 800xA System Engineering to configure the ABB TP858. Its full potential is unlocked within the ABB ecosystem.
-
Choose the Correct Configuration: Pay attention to the exact order code. Variations exist in memory, storage, and, crucially, certification (standard industrial vs. hazardous area). The model 3BSE018138R1 must be checked against your specific requirements.
-
Consider the Ecosystem: This terminal is a capital investment in the ABB control platform. Ensure your selection aligns with long-term automation strategy and existing infrastructure.
-
Plan for Integration: Factor in engineering time for graphics development and system integration, which is more involved than for a simple PLC HMI but yields greater capability.
